Ver Mensaje Individual
  #2 (permalink)  
Antiguo 17/05/2004, 07:59
Cluster
O_O
 
Fecha de Ingreso: enero-2002
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 22 años, 4 meses
Puntos: 129
Sería algo así:

SELECT news.* FROM news WHERE news.idcat=1

Y luego si quieres mostrar N aleatorías ..

SELECT news.* FROM news WHERE news.idcat=1 ORDER BY RAND(news.idnews) LIMIT 5

Como veras .. todo esto es SQL .. usa el foro adecuado ..

Un saludo,

PD: Puse los prefijos de las tablas .. por si deseas obtener algún dato más sober la tabla de "catnews" .. por ejemplo .. su nombre o algo así .. en tal caso .. añade las tablas (separadas por comas) en el FROM y llama a los campos que requieras con su: nombretabla.nombrecampo para referirte a ellos .. Puedes usar alias (nombretable.nombrecampo AS algo_mas_legible)
__________________
Por motivos personales ya no puedo estar con Uds. Fue grato haber compartido todos estos años. Igualmente los seguiré leyendo.

Última edición por Cluster; 17/05/2004 a las 08:09